| An intelligent chassis management system monitors power supply voltages, internal operating temperatures and fan speed status through an RS232 interface with front panel status alarms giving users visual warnings of unusual operating conditions. Optional rack mounting kits ensure the new chassis can be quickly mounted into rack systems. For 40-923 the capability of using an external 10MHz clock ensures instrumentation in the PXI chassis can be easily frequency synchronized to other instruments in an ATE system. The new chassis compliments the existing range of 8, 14 and 18 slot chassis, expanding the choice of Pickering Interfaces chassis available to creators of PXI systems.
